Our production standards are based upon several decades of research and experience. We do not change our products to meet the standards of the latest trends or fads. We stay true to the mission. What is that mission? It’s very simple…to produce heirloom spelt products that you can trust. Products that are made with ingredients that you can pronounce, easily recognize, and that taste great. Sounds easy? Check out the steps we go through to make your loaf of bread.

1. Contracts are negotiated with small independent farmers throughout Germany.

2. Soil preparation and crop rotation standards are set, farmers are well trained and their farms are inspected.

3. Genuine German certified spelt seed is planted.  Our German spelt grain is an Heirloom variety that is “protected.” In the rare event that a shipment is delayed, only U.S. Certified Organic spelt grain is used to ensure our products remain chemical and GMO free.

4. Farm equipment is cleaned and inspected to ensure no cross contamination: seeder, combine and trucks.

5. Routine farm inspections are done to ensure no chemicals are being used and that the quality standards of the spelt grain are being met.

6. Genuine German Spelt is harvested and tested to ensure that it is “chemical free”.

7. Genuine German spelt grain is stored in its tight outer hull, in a separate stand alone facility that has never been used to store other grains. This facility is cooled and air blown…ensuring the grain does not become susceptible to mold or pests.

8. The spelt is de-hulled upon demand of shipment. Equipment used in de-hulling is only used for Genuine German Spelt.

9. The grain is packaged and shipped in a sanitized and inspected container.

Dr. Franck and his staff oversee the entire process of our Genuine German Spelt grain…from certified seed production …till it reaches our doors. Their standards are so high, they can literally trace a bag of grain to the field or the lot in which it was grown.

Now it’s our turn:

1. The spelt grain arrives at Berlin Natural Bakery. It is stored in coolers until milled.

2. We stone grind the grain daily on site at the bakery.

3. The flour we stone grind today…is used to produce the products we bake tomorrow. Our flour is not stored for months, which ensures no rancidity or susceptibility to pests.

4. Our stone grinding method allows us to preserve the whole grain. We lose less than 1/2 of 1% during our milling process.

5. We bake only small batch breads. We do not over work the dough, add dough conditioners, gluten or preservatives. This can only be achieved by baking small batches. We have highly skilled bakers that oversee the entire baking process to ensure consistency and quality of every product.

6. Our products are double bagged for freshness.

7. Baked and shipped fresh daily.

8. Our bakery holds the highest Kosher Certification “Orthodox Union”.

9. Our breads were the first to become Non-GMO Project Verified.

It’s a perfect time of year to make a big pot of chili and this recipe is my favorite. Pair it with a piece of Berlin Natural Bakery’s moist and succulent Amish Country Spelt Cornbread, top it with wedges of delicious Swiss Cheese, and you have all the fixing’s for one scrumptious and effortless meal.

chili recipe

1 lb ground beef
1 small onion chopped
1 can chili beans (my favorite is Brooks Hot & Spicy, but any brand will do)
1 large can or bottle of tomato juice (48 oz)
¼ cup sugar
1 tsp salt (more or less based on taste)

Brown ground beef and chopped onion in a large saucepan. Add chili beans, tomato juice, sugar and salt. Stir well and allow to simmer for an hour or two. That’s all there is to it. It tastes so good this way, but you could definitely add other ingredients, such as sausage, peppers, chopped garlic, hot sauce, chili peppers, whatever you might think would give it an even better flavor. Add pieces of cut up cheese to your bowl of chili, serve with buttered cornbread and enjoy.
